Cuba
At the beginning of 2020, the United Nations Organization (UN), through a letter sent by the special rapporteur on contemporary forms of slavery, Urmila Bhoola, and the rapporteur on human trafficking, Maria Grazia Giammarinaro, described the work of Cuban doctors abroad of «forced labor»…According to the rapporteurs of the United Nations Organization, the majority of doctors who work abroad are exposed to «exploitative working and living conditions , and inadequate salary payments”…The regime withholds a significant percentage of the salary that countries pay for Cuban professionals. In countries where the government pays the Cuban worker directly, he must return to Cuba a percentage of his salary that would increase to 75 percent or up to 90 percent of his monthly salary.…Read more >>

Although the alliance that Russia forged with Rafael Correa during the decade of his mandate had different edges, one of the main axes was cooperation in intelligence, espionage and cyber hacking. In this context, the training of agents and police officers in Russia took place, as well as the support of hackers and Russian media for correism, in its disinformation and propaganda operations, especially since 2019. Correa’s closeness with Putin was reflected after left the government, when he was employed by the RT channel, part of the Russian official media, to maintain an interview program. The personal life of Andrés Arauz, a former presidential candidate anointed by Correa, is marked by his childhood in Russia, since his father worked for several years in that country. …Read more >>

Human Rights
MIAMI.- The organizations Outreach Aid to the Americas (OAA), Prisoners Defenders (PD) and the Free Cuban Medical Association (GMCL) announced in Miami the presentation of a collective request to the United Nations to “immediately abolish” human smuggling, torture psychological and physical crimes committed by the Cuban regime against Cuban doctors, relatives and their minor children. Complaints indicate that members of these ‘missions’ are subject to withholding of their salaries and the confiscation of passports and university degrees. Additionally, they suffer harassment, sexual abuse and endless «despicable» situations that systematically violate their most basic human rights.…Read more >>

Analyzing public information provided by Twitter, the Australian Strategic Policy Institute (ASPI) concluded that Russia is the main promoter of disinformation. Iran, China and Venezuela also feature prominently in the study. The results of the investigation were published in the report Understanding Global Disinformation and Information Operations, published on March 30, 2022…As for Venezuela, a document published by the Freeman Spogli Institute for International Studies, of the University of Stanford of the US, by December 2021, what Twitter was describing as politically motivated spam-like operations in support of the Venezuelan regime was drawing attention.…Read more >>

Ortega has already been in office for five terms and together with his wife, Vice President Rosario Murillo, today governs a police state in which the main public policy is systematic repression. On November 7, 2021, they won a rigged election, after the government jailed seven opposition candidates. On January 10, the former guerrilla assumed his fourth consecutive term in an act where almost no foreign government sent representation.…Read more >>

Paraguay
Paraguayan politician Efraín Alegre publicly denounces the State’s complicity with organized crime in his country. He laughs wryly when he is reminded that the government claims to be at war against the mafia and states that the entire country is contaminated by violence. «There is not a single department of Paraguay free of organized crime,» he tells Infobae almost resigned. The president of the Authentic Radical Liberal Party denounces that the mafias control the main state institutions such as Congress, Justice and the police. “The police guard drug traffickers on their rounds to make collections…”, he is indignant and adds: “The State is an accomplice of organized crime and that is our great tragedy”.…Read more >>

Venezuela
Iran is one of the main allies of the Government of Nicolás Maduro and their ties became even closer during 2020, when there was a severe shortage of gasoline in Venezuela and the Executive of the Caribbean country went to the Persian nation to buy fuel. Along with Turkey and Russia, Iran is also one of the nations that has offered the most diplomatic support to President Maduro. Last December, former Venezuelan Foreign Minister Félix Plasencia assured that the consolidation of the «strategic alliance» of cooperation that he maintains with Iran in air, trade, food and technology is important for Venezuela.…Read more >>
